The thing that they are doing this year that surprised me and I think is a great idea is the NNJ cup (might be the wrong name):

The driver who recieves the most points from the 2 races at Pocono and the 1 NNJ race at Lime Rock wins $250.00 and a large "Bowl/Cup." Not sure how the points work out but it is a championship between all classes not each class and it is based on number of entrants in your class. Hello Group!

The Chicane is located where we use to turn into the infield off the back straight. It is a very tight right, left, right. Tri-region used this config last year in June. Big passing zone, but not much room for runoff, unless you like going Baha! See you in May!
